logo

Table of Contents

  1. 1.
  2. 2.
  3. 3.
  4. 4.
  5. 5.
  6. 6.
  7. 7.
  8. 8.
  9. 9.

Virtual DOM vs DOM in React: What It Means for Your Website's Speed and Performance

  • Apr 24, 2026
Virtual DOM vs DOM in React: What It Means for Your Website's Speed and Performance

In the modern world, sites must operate at even microsecond load times. If a website has even the slightest lag, customers will leave.

A basic understanding of the differences between the DOM and the virtual DOM in React is important. Websites perform and even feel different “smarter" "virtual" dom implementations. If you're looking for a team that builds with these performance principles at the core, explore our React Native developers service. Quickly and efficiently accessing all available websites is most important. Websites that load slowly and perform poorly can see a sharp rise in their bounce rates.

The differences between DOM vs. virtual DOM in React. Websites adjust their content based on user input and activity. Traditionally, the real DOM has to be re-rendered because a button was clicked. The real DOM re-rendering is time-consuming.

Virtually all DOM-implemented websites do not update all content at the same time. Instead, they update lazily, only re-rendering what is necessary. React compares versions and only re-renders if necessary.

What is Real DOM vs Virtual DOM?

real dom vs virtual dom

For businesses, this translates to faster interfaces, smoother experiences, and tangible performance gains from React DOM. When comparing the Virtual DOM and the Real DOM, the advantage in React is rendering efficiency. These gains are part of why our React Native app development service is built around performance-first architecture from day one.

Rendering efficiency directly correlates to how fast an application performs. In a traditional setup, even minor modifications can trigger significant updates and full re-renders. React circumvents this issue by managing updates in a selective and isolated manner.

Performance impact directly correlates to:

  • React rendering performance

  • React website load speed

  • Overall responsiveness

Real DOM vs Virtual DOM Comparison

The scenarios create a clear contrast between the Real DOM performance and Virtual DOM performance.

Feature

Real DOM

VIrtual DOM

Update process

Direct manipulation

Indirect (via Virtual DOM)

Speed

Slower with complex UI

Faster and optimized

Rendering

Full re-render

Partial updates only

Efficiency

Resource-heavy

Lightweight

The React Reconciliation Process: How React Decides What to Update

react reconciliation process

React reconciliation is the process by which updates are managed intelligently.

With every state change, a new Virtual DOM is created. React then compares it to the previous version and identifies the differences. This is different. Once it has determined which elements differ, it updates the Real accordingly. This process is aided by React Fiber, which enables React to process updates more efficiently. Making the right architectural decisions early — including how state updates are managed — is a core part of technology stack optimization for any serious web application.

Button click

Re-renders multiple elements vs. Updates only the changed element

Form typing

Frequent DOM updates vs. Batching updates

Dynamic UI

Performance slows vs. Updates optimization

The near-immediate reduction inced lag and increased user engagement help explain why companies focus on React performance for their business.

Why Reconciliation Matters for Businesses

Faster UI Updates: Better user experience

Reduced Processing: Lower strain on the device

Efficient Rendering: Improved engagement

This means improved react ui performance, resulting in users spending more time on your site.

The React Native Technologies That Facilitates Smooth Experiences

The addition of React Fiber was a pivotal moment for how React improved rendering. Where older systems implemented a blocking approach to processing updates, Fiber permits React to:

  • Splitting rendering into small tasks

  • Assign importance to updates

  • Stop and resume tasks

Fiber vs Traditional Rendering

Feature

Traditional Rendering

React Fiber

Task execution

Blocking

Non-blocking

Responsiveness

Delayed

Immediate

User experience

Lag

Smooth

This is vital in large-scale applications where React DOM updates need to be fast and efficient.

React vs. Traditional JavaScript Performance: The Modern Website Winner

react vs. traditional javascript performance

It is easy to see the differences in performance between React and traditional JavaScript, especially in complex applications. Direct DOM manipulation is at the core of Traditional JavaScript and becomes inefficient for dynamic interfaces. Understanding why the MERN stack dominates modern web development helps explain how React fits into a broader, high-performance architecture. Predictability, structure, and optimization are introduced with React.

Performance Breakdown

Factor

Traditional JS

React

Scalability

Limited

High

Speed

Slows with complexity

Consistent

Maintenance

Complex

Structured

This means businesses will experience improved scalability and fewer performance bottlenecks. For a deeper technical comparison, our article on Node.js vs React web development breaks down which approach fits which use case.

React Performance Optimization Strategies that Actually Make a Difference

Website speed is both a business metric and an equally important technical metric. A website that loads slowly can cause:

  • More bounces

  • Less user engagement

  • Revenue loss

Website Speed vs Conversion Rate

Load Time

Users

<2 seconds

High conversions

3-4 seconds

Engagement drops

5+ seconds

High abandonment

All of these metrics align with Google Core Web Vitals, which Google uses to assess user experience.

A React website that loads quickly will deliver better traffic and revenue results.

Here are some strategies to improve the performance of a React site.

Just using React isn’t enough to improve React's performance. Our in-depth guide on tips to optimize React web development covers these strategies with actionable implementation steps.

High-performance applications focus on:

  • Effective rendering cycles

  • Intelligent component design

  • Optimized back-end (e.g., AWS integration)

Google Page Speed Insights and Google Search Console help with creating and measuring performance.

Optimizing Techniques for React

Technique

Benefits

Lazy loading

Faster first load

Code splitting

Smaller bundles

Memoization

Less re-renders

This is the area where Xcentric Services plays a vital function, ensuring these methods are implemented correctly from the outset.

React UI Performance and User Experience: What Your Customers Actually Feel

react ui performance and user experience

Ultimately, the user experience is the most important. Users don't care how the site is built - they care how it works. As a result, React UI performance should be prioritized. A well-optimized React site provides users with the ability to:

  • Receive instantaneous responses to clicks or other actions

  • Experience smooth transitions on pages or elements

  • Navigate without annoying delays

The small optimizations that provide a seamless experience. A small delay can ruin the experience and make a site feel unoptimized.

The other important aspect of 'performance vs user behavior' is the ability to guide a user through an experience.

Performance vs User Behavior

User

Performance

Fast

Higher engagement

Average

Neutral experience

Slow

User exits

Underestimating the user experience is far too easy, but people are very sensitive to performance. Delays of a second or less can lower user trust, increase the bounce rate and lower conversions. Ongoing website support and maintenance is what keeps these performance benchmarks intact after launch.

Optimizing React rendering delays is especially important because React Rust takes a modular approach to rendering interfaces. This approach allows the optimization of the rendering process. This is all very important to understand because, with React, businesses get all of the aforementioned benefits of engagement, retention, and conversion.

Why Xcentric Services is the Right Partner for React Performance Optimization

No, React is not the best framework. The reason is the other, less popular options. For example, React.js is one of the best options, but with any other popular alternatives, one may get far better results. If you're coming from an Angular background, our analysis of why businesses ditch Angular for React may be worth reading before making a final call. You're trying to pinpoint what is most crucial to implement your business strategy. Is it the MVP or the enterprise-grade options? Application complexity? Performance and scalability? SEO and Server Side Rendering? Consider React. It's a great platform, and Next.js, a React framework, incorporates SSR, which boosts the speed and SEO of React-based web apps.

A decision made at this stage could lead to suboptimal performance, new expenses, and a costly rebuild, which is why companies collaborate with experienced partners when developing a new application.

Here is a snapshot of what they do:

  • Develop React applications that are a one-for-one match for your business requirements.

  • The React website has sped to modern-day performance levels.

  • Optimize and improve Google Core Web Vitals.

  • Improve metrics such as rendering, scalability, and maintainability over the long term.

They address the issues that most companies just neglect. They go beyond building applications and focus on engineering solutions that create high-performance digital products that are flexible, adaptable, and real-world use-case proof.

Conclusion:

Optimizing a React site can help your business gain a competitive advantage in an ever-congested online marketplace. If you're ready to build or optimize with performance as the foundation, our web development service is the right starting point. Your understanding of the nuances of how the DOM and Virtual DOM are used in React can help you appreciate and articulate the level of optimization required to deliver speed and consistency.

Your minimum viable product (MVP) that requires a bare minimum of optimization is not going to stand out in the modern business world. However, success is measured by a company's clear understanding of Xcentric Services. They do more than just build applications. They create high-performance digital products that scale and function seamlessly under a variety of real-world situations.

Partnering with Xcentric Services will mean building a thriving, high-performance, and lasting positive online presence for your business.

Frequently Asked Questions

What are the DOM and Virtual DOM distinctions?

When changes occur, the real DOM updates the entire structure. This can be a slow process. However, React's Virtual DOM updates only the changed parts. This allows for faster, more efficient applications.

Why is there an improvement in the speed of the website when using React's Virtual DOM?

  1. React reduces and, in some cases, eliminates the need for direct DOM manipulation. This improves the website's overall speed and efficiency.

Does the speed of a website really influence conversion rates?

Yes. Improving a website's speed enhances the overall user experience, leading to increased engagement, higher conversion rates and fewer users leaving the site.

What is React Fiber, and what is its significance?

Improvement in performance and reactivity is a result of the ability to set and process priorities in tasks, which is a result of the advanced rendering engine, also known as React Fiber.

How do the Core Web Vitals influence my business website?

Google Core Web Vitals metrics are essential to user experience and search rankings. This ultimately makes them essential to SEO and conversion rates.

When is React preferable to traditional JavaScript?

When using a Virtual DOM and an optimized rendering process, React tends to be more preferable to traditional JavaScript when it comes to the development of complex and dynamic applications.

How can I assess the performance of my website?

Google Search Console and Google PageSpeed Insights tools are available and can be used to assess speed and performance metrics.

Can slow websites make customers leave?

Yes. A website that is slow to load is very frustrating and will result in customers leaving without the desired revenue being achieved.

How long will it take to optimize a React site?

The time required for optimization depends on the complexity of the application and the current state of performance issues. React optimization can result in substantial performance improvements in a matter of weeks.

Is it worth it to optimize a React site professionally?

Absolutely. Partnering with companies like Xcentric Services guarantees that the optimization done to your site will be of the highest caliber and will set your site up for the most sustained success. You can learn more about what a full-scope engagement looks like through our custom web development service.

Xcentric Team

Xcentric Team

Xcentric Services is a development and digital marketing firm with proven experience in SEO, web application development, and performance optimization. With high proficient at developing SEO tactics, web-based applications, UI UX solutions and more, they

Share
socail-img

Facebook

socail-img

Twitter

socail-img

LinkedIn

Want To Increase Your Ranking On The Search Engines?
Get In Touch With Us!

Fields marked with * are required.

What To Read Next?

Responsive Web Design Basics: Everything You Need to Build Mobile-Friendly Websites
Responsive Web Design Basics: Everything...

As users of smartphones, tablets, laptops, and desktops switch from one type of device to...

How to Turn Website Visitors into Loyal Customers: Why SEO is Necessary for Companies
How to Turn Website Visitors...

Attracting traffic is only half of the battle in today's highly competitive digital space; turning...

What is Technology Stack Optimization?
What is Technology Stack Optimization?

As digital technology advances at an increasingly rapid pace, businesses must continually evolve to meet...